I am using Adobe Captivate 4.
Is there a way to use a square bullet in the caption box? Captivate does not give an option/choice for different bullet types & has only 1 bullet type (round bullet)
My project requirement needs solid square bullets .... I tried using Windows charmap utilty to insert a symbol and then use it as a bullet...though it came in perfectly, it would not align properly with the text 😞
Screenshot attached for your reference:
The 4th bullet is Captivate default....I want the square bullet as shown in 2nd line, with proper alignment with text.
Is there a better (and easier) way to do this?
Thanks in advance for your help.
Hi there
Try creating the bulleted list in Microsoft Word. Make it look as you desire, then copy it and paste it into the caption.
